Unfortunately I do not have the tools to accurately measure a case to get the dimensions I'm looking for within the tolerances I'm looking for. Luckily though I found the expansion card standard .pdf online I just need some help deciphering it.

PCI expansion specification. The back plate is the same as pcie and that's all I care about. section 5 (p155-192) refers to the mechanical makeup of the card but only the beginning of that section seems relevant.

http://www.math.uni.wroc.pl/~p-wyk4/so/pci23.pdf

for anyone else who wants it, the atx v2.2 standard, which fits modern atx motherboards.

http://www.formfactors.org/developer%5Cspecs%5Catx2_2.pdf

 

I just need some help finding the relevant dimensions for building a basic motherboard tray/case.
